Hurst Green is looking for two Teaching Assistants to join the dedicated team at Red Hall Primary School in Dudley. This role aims to support children's learning and development in a nurturing environment.
The ideal candidate will be a highly effective team player committ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of all children. The school offers opportunities for professional development and works with well-behaved, motivated pupils.
Term time only, the position includes 32.50 hours of work per week with a competitive salary offered.
